The Role Of AI In The Future Of HVAC Ductwork Fabrication

Artificial intelligence (AI) continues to revolutionize industries worldwide, and the field of HVAC ductwork fabrication is no exception. As the demand for efficient, precise, and sustainable he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ems grows, manufacturers are turning toward AI-powered solutions to enhance productivity and innovation. The integration of AI in this traditionally manual and labor-intensive sector promises to transform how ductwork is designed, fabricated, and installed, promising a future where accuracy meets efficiency. In this article, we delve into the multifaceted role of AI in shaping the future of HVAC ductwork fabrication, exploring its impacts from design optimization to quality control and beyond.

AI in Design Optimization and Customization

Designing HVAC ductwork has traditionally involved detailed manual calculations, blueprints, and experience-based adjustments to ensure optimal airflow, energy efficiency, and system integration. However, AI introduces a new dimension to this process by enabling intelligent design automation and customization. Algorithms can analyze complex architectural plans and HVAC requirements to generate the most efficient duct layouts that minimize material usage and maximize airflow. AI systems can simulate different design scenarios, evaluate environmental factors, and even predict system performance, allowing designers to make data-informed decisions quickly.

Moreover, AI’s ability to handle vast amounts of data unlocks the potential for truly customized duct solutions. Instead of relying on generic templates or repetitive designs, AI-powered software can tailor ductwork specifications to unique building configurations, occupancy patterns, and climate conditions. This not only improves the overall system performance but also reduces waste and installation time. The adaptability offered by AI-driven design tools means HVAC ductwork fabrication can become a more agile and responsive process, aligned closely with evolving architectural trends and sustainability goals.

Furthermore, machine learning models continuously refine their outputs based on feedback from real-world use and evolving design standards, which means that each new project benefits from cumulative knowledge. This leads to ever-improving precision and innovation in ductwork design, delivering higher-quality systems that meet or exceed industry expectations.

Automation of Fabrication Processes

One of the most significant impacts of AI on HVAC ductwork fabrication is the automation of the manufacturing process. Traditional fabrication involves cutting, bending, and assembling duct components manually or using semi-automated tools, which can be time-consuming and prone to human error. AI-driven robotics and computer numerical control (CNC) machines, however, are revolutionizing the shop floor by performing these tasks with unparalleled accuracy and speed.

AI-powered systems can interpret CAD drawings directly, streamlining the transition from design to production. These systems optimize cutting patterns to reduce material waste, while robotic arms and automated machinery execute precise cuts, welds, and assembly operations. By automating repetitive and physically demanding tasks, manufacturers can reduce labor costs, improve worker safety, and enhance overall throughput.

In addition, AI enables real-time monitoring and adaptive control of fabrication equipment. Sensors feed performance data into AI models that detect potential issues such as tool wear or deviations from specifications, prompting automated adjustments or maintenance alerts. This proactive approach minimizes downtime and ensures consistent product quality.

The fusion of AI and automation in fabrication also facilitates greater flexibility in manufacturing small batches or custom duct pieces without sacrificing efficiency. As a result, HVAC companies can meet diverse customer demands faster, improving lead times and responsiveness in a competitive market.

Improving Quality Control through AI

Quality control is paramount in HVAC ductwork fabrication, as even minor defects can impede airflow, reduce system efficiency, and cause costly repairs or retrofits. AI plays a pivotal role in enhancing quality assurance processes by leveraging advanced computer vision, predictive analytics, and data-driven insights.

AI-powered inspection systems use high-resolution cameras and sensors to examine duct components at various stages—cutting, bending, assembly, and finishing. These systems identify surface imperfections, dimensional inaccuracies, or alignment issues with greater precision than human inspectors. By automatically flagging defects and anomalies in real time, AI helps prevent faulty products from advancing to the next stage or installation, reducing rework and waste.

Furthermore, predictive analytics powered by AI can forecast failures or maintenance needs based on manufacturing data trends. This enables quality teams to intervene proactively, fine-tune processes, and implement preventive measures to uphold consistently high standards.

AI-driven quality control not only strengthens product reliability but also contributes to customer satisfaction by ensuring that finished HVAC systems perform as intended. The ability to maintain rigorous quality standards without slowing production positions AI-enhanced fabrication as a modern benchmark for excellence in the industry.

Enhancing Supply Chain and Inventory Management

The fabrication of HVAC duct systems depends heavily on timely delivery of raw materials, precise inventory management, and efficient logistics coordination. AI’s application in supply chain optimization transforms this critical operational aspect, making the entire ductwork production cycle more seamless and cost-effective.

AI models analyze historical procurement data, supplier performance, seasonal demand fluctuations, and even external factors such as market trends or geopolitical events to predict material requirements accurately. This forecasting capability reduces the risk of overstocking or shortages, ensuring that fabrication lines run smoothly without costly interruptions.

Moreover, intelligent inventory management systems powered by AI can automate stock monitoring through IoT sensors, triggering automatic reorder processes when levels fall below thresholds. This integration minimizes human error and administrative overhead, freeing staff to focus on higher-value tasks.

Transportation and logistics also benefit from AI-driven route optimization and scheduling tools. By coordinating shipments of raw materials and finished components more efficiently, companies can reduce lead times, lower transportation costs, and decrease carbon footprints.

In summary, AI-enhanced supply chain and inventory management provide a strategic advantage for HVAC ductwork fabricators, enabling them to deliver projects on time while maintaining cost control and sustainability.

The Future of Skilled Labor and Workforce Collaboration with AI

As AI increasingly automates many aspects of HVAC duct fabrication, the role of the human workforce inevitably evolves. Rather than replacing skilled labor, AI is set to augment and empower technicians, engineers, and fabricators by taking over mundane, repetitive tasks and providing advanced tools to enhance decision-making.

Future HVAC professionals will likely collaborate closely with AI systems, using intelligent design software, robotic assistants, and predictive analytics platforms to improve their productivity and creativity. Training programs will emphasize digital literacy and AI literacy alongside traditional mechanical and engineering skills to prepare the workforce for this shift.

AI can also support remote diagnostics and real-time troubleshooting, enabling experts to monitor fabrication lines or installations from afar, providing guidance or interventions without the need for physical presence. This expands the reach and efficiency of skilled labor.

Importantly, AI-driven systems collect valuable data that personnel can use to refine techniques, innovate new fabrication methods, and tailor solutions to unique customer needs. This human-AI synergy fosters an environment of continuous learning and improvement.

While automation may reduce some routine jobs, it opens opportunities for higher-skilled roles focused on systems oversight, programming, and complex problem-solving. Embracing this future requires proactive workforce development strategies to ensure smooth transitions and maximize the benefits of AI integration.
